Markel Strengthens U.S. Ocean Cargo Team with AIG Veteran

  • Markel appointed James Shankland as Head of Ocean Cargo, U.S., effective April 2, 2026.
  • Shankland previously led underwriting teams at AIG, managing significant cargo portfolios.
  • He will oversee underwriting strategy, portfolio management, and broker engagement for Markel's U.S. cargo business.
  • Shankland will be based in Markel's New York office.

Markel's appointment of Shankland underscores its commitment to growing its global cargo portfolio, particularly in the U.S. market. The move comes as the ocean cargo insurance sector faces increasing complexity in risk and operational challenges. By leveraging Shankland's expertise from AIG, Markel aims to deliver specialized solutions and consistent underwriting in a competitive landscape.
